Gary Leon Sparks, 63, of Townsend, born September 13, 1953 went home to be with the Lord, Friday, September 8, 2017 at his home. He was member of Caylor's Chapel Missionary Baptist Church. Gary is a Cades Cove descendent and lived there the first few years of his life. He is a member of the Cades Cove Preservation Association and the Foothills Antique Tractor Club. Gary enjoyed tractor pulling with his Farmall 460, and was a retired truck driver.

He is preceded in death by his grandparents, Asa and Amy Sparks, John and Ruthie Bryant; father-in-law, Clark Walker.

He is survived by his wife of 42 years, Sandy Sparks; son and wife, Michael and JJ Sparks; grandsons, Austin, Hunter, and Eli Sparks; and their mother, Erin Sparks; parents, Leon and Johnnie Sparks; mother-in-law, Maxine Walker; siblings and spouses, Wanda and Steve Roberts of Peoria, Illinois, Phyllis and Eddie Hill of Maryville, Kathy and Joe Burns, David and Tammy Sparks, and Judy and Delbert Kilby all of Townsend; 12 nieces and nephews and spouses; 27 great-nieces and nephews; and a host of special friends.

Gary fought a long and courageous battle with cancer. His fight was admired and appreciated by all who knew him, and He won the battle... "to be absent from the body, and to be present with the Lord." 2 Corinthians 5:8
